Synopsis "Crossing the Finish Line: Life is a journey, it's like a marathon"

Crossing the finish line is a message of motivation and personal development. It is a comparison of a marathon with life. Even if you don't run or practice any sport, you can benefit from this message to have a new start. Life is hard and setbacks can take away the joy of life. The message of this book can help you to fi nd balance in body, mind and spirit. Activities like running can oxygenate your brain, make your heart strong and teach you to be patient and disciplined. Good nutrition can keep your cells healthy and your body strong so you can accomplish your purpose in life, impact people around you and be the best version of yourself. Faith in God can make your spirit flourish and show you the way to complete the race of your life, to cross the finish line.
